Biodiversity Impact Analytics powered by the Global Biodiversity Score™ database & methodology (BIA-GBS™)
This methodology applies the concept of double materiality across entire portfolios, enabling financial institutions to simultaneously assess the impacts of multiple asset classes on nature and evaluate their dependencies on ecosystem services. It provides the concrete metrics necessary for the rigorous integration of biodiversity-related financial risks and strategic asset allocation.
BIA-GBS™ methodology focuses on areas where business activities interact directly with nature. We base our approach on the framework established by the Intergovernmental Science-Policy Platform on Biodiversity and Ecosystem Services (IPBES), which identifies the main human-driven pressures affecting global biodiversity.
BIA-GBS™ offers two ways to measure companies' dependence on ecosystem services, by calculating two scores: an average dependency score and a critical dependency score.
Designed to support financial institutions, Biodiversity Impacts Analytics powered by GBS™ provides indicators of impacts on and dependencies of biodiversity of each entity or instrument individually before aggregating the results at the portfolio level
